Q: Is 13,222,140 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 13,222,140 is a composite number.

Why is 13,222,140 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 13,222,140 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 5 6 10 12 15 20 30 60 220,369 440,738 661,107 881,476 1,101,845 1,322,214 2,203,690 2,644,428 3,305,535 4,407,380 6,611,070 and 13,222,140, with no remainder.

Since 13,222,140 cannot be divided by just 1 and 13,222,140, it is a composite number.
